Do crocodiles breathe like birds?

University of Utah scientists discovered that air flows in one direction as it loops through the lungs of alligators, just as it does in birds. The study suggests this breathing method may have helped the dinosaurs’ ancestors dominate Earth after the planet’s worst mass extinction 251 million years ago.

What did archosaurs evolved from?

The first known archosaurs appeared in the Middle Triassic Period (about 246 million to 229 million years ago). They evolved from an earlier group of diapsid reptiles, diapsids having two openings in the skull behind the eye.

What animal is the missing link between dinosaurs and birds?

Archaeopteryx
Archaeopteryx is an iconic fossil, often thought of as the ‘missing-link’ between dinosaurs and birds. It was first described in 1861 by the German palaeontologist Hermann von Meyer (1801-1869). Since then Archaeopteryx has been the focus of controversy surrounding the origin of birds and their links with dinosaurs.

How does cockroach breathe?

Roaches don’t breathe through their mouths. Instead, oxygen enters their bodies through small openings located on their thorax. These breathing holes are called spiracles. The oxygen travels throughout a system of trachea tubes, and is distributed to all parts of the insect’s body.

What did the first archosaurs have in common?

The first archosaurs shared a heterogeneously partitioned parabronchial lung with unidirectional air flow; from this common ancestral lung morphology, we trace the diverging respiratory designs of bird- and crocodilian-line archosaurs.

Were archosaurs good at conserving water?

Archosaurs were probably better at conserving water than mammal-like reptiles: Modern diapsids (lizards, snakes, crocodilians, birds) excrete uric acid, which can be excreted as a paste.
